sourcepub fn verification_key_check_value(self, input: impl Into<String>) -> Self
pub fn verification_key_check_value(self, input: impl Into<String>) -> Self
The key check value (KCV) of the encryption key. The KCV is used to check if all parties holding a given key have the same key or to detect that a key has changed. Amazon Web Services Payment Cryptography calculates the KCV by using standard algorithms, typically by encrypting 8 or 16 bytes or "00" or "01" and then truncating the result to the first 3 bytes, or 6 hex digits, of the resulting cryptogram.
